About the role
The Tech I - Lab Support position is located in Phoenix, Arizona and is full-time. Mayo Clinic is committed to providing a comprehensive benefits package, including medical, dental, vision, retirement, and paid time off.
Responsibilities
- Performs a wide range of services in clinic and hospital-based laboratories, including venipuncture, specimen processing, and specimen receiving desk duties.
- Maintains positive patient identification and ensures proper post-care of phlebotomy sites.
- Collects specimens and prepares them for analysis, following standard operating procedures.
- Works independ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ment, prioritizing tasks based on workload and patient needs.
- Uses critical thinking skills to troubleshoot and solve problems related to laboratory procedures.
- Communicates professionally with patients, physicians, and other healthcare professionals.
- Adheres to infection control and isolation protocols.
Qualifications
- High school diploma or GED.
- Completion of a Phlebotomy, Medical Assistant program or equivalent work experience.
- Certification by a national association for phlebotomy or medical assisting (e.g., ASCP, AMT, NHA).
- One year of clinical experience in phlebotomy/medical assisting.
- Experience with specimen processing and clinical laboratory operations.
- Knowledge of lifespan growth and development, basic anatomy, physiology, and medical terminology.
- Ability to work in a fast-paced environment, adapt to changing schedules, and handle stressful situations.
- Effective communication skills, both verbal and written.
- Physical ability to lift, stand for long periods, and push/pull lab equipment.
